The 2020 update to the DOJ’s Evaluation of Corporate Compliance Programs provides a greater level of detail surrounding factors the DOJ considers when evaluating corporate compliance programs.
Compliance programs should focus on these key themes:
- Renewed emphasis on iterative risk management
- Data-led program built on autonomy and independence
- Targeted training, with a demonstrated impact
- Reporting and investigation processes rooted in transparency and efficacy
